Most of the characters I create are like ordinary people ~ a mix of good, strong qualities, with the usual human weaknesses. My heroes have to be flawed as well, and their heroism comes when they rise above their weaknesses, their dark side, usually only for the brief, important moments that suddenly confront them, when characters make life changing decisions. But there always have to be a few "bad characters" ~the villains in the stories ~ and similarly to my heroes, my villains and rogues must have some good within themselves, usually quite a surprising to the rogue character amount of goodness, they are not by nature bad people, they've just made poor choices, and forgotten that they are good people, they've lost touch with the parts of themselves that can bring their own redemption.
But if course there are sometimes the stupid, bad characters, lazy, selfish etc, whose goodness has been irretrievably lost within themselves.
